2 drown in Sherpur lake
  Date : 30-08-2025

Two young girls drowned while collecting water lilies in a lake in Sherpur district on Friday.

The deceased were identified as Fahima Akter Nun, 9 and Jemy, 8, went to Baleshwar Lake in Chakpara area of Gazirkhamar union at around 10 AM and did not return home, prompting family members to search for them.

According to locals, the girls fell into a deep part of the pond while picking flowers.

Later, locals recovered their bodies from the lake.

Sherpur Sadar Police Station officer-in-charge (OC) Zubaidul Alam confirmed the incident and said that legal actions are underway.

He also added that the families of the victims requested to hand over the bodies without autopsy.
